How Training Changed My Life
I vividly remember the moment that set me on this path. Years ago, I was 130 pounds overweight and prediabetic. A simple trip to an amusement park became a life-changing event. I couldn’t fit on a ride, and in that moment, I realized the weight I was carrying wasn’t just physical—it was emotional and mental, too.
That experience forced me to take a hard look at my habits, my health, and my life. It wasn’t just about dropping the pounds; it was about uncovering why I had let my health spiral out of control. And it wasn’t until I started to prioritize training—both physically and mentally—that I began to see real change.
Training taught me discipline. It forced me to commit to myself in a way I never had before. Every time I laced up my shoes or stepped into the gym, I was proving to myself that I was capable of doing hard things.
Training also taught me resilience. There were countless times I felt like giving up—when progress seemed slow, or life got in the way. But every time I pushed through, I came out stronger on the other side. Most importantly, training gave me confidence. It showed me that I could rely on myself, trust in my abilities, and rise to challenges—whether in the gym, at work, or in life.
